手机操作系统用什么编程
-
手机操作系统使用多种编程语言进行开发,具体使用哪种编程语言取决于操作系统的类型和开发者的选择。
目前市场上主流的手机操作系统包括Android和iOS。Android操作系统主要使用Java编程语言进行开发。Java是一种跨平台的编程语言,具有良好的可移植性和安全性,因此非常适合用于开发手机操作系统。Android开发者使用Java语言编写应用程序代码,并使用Android SDK(Software Development Kit)提供的工具和库来构建和测试应用程序。
iOS操作系统则主要使用Objective-C和Swift编程语言进行开发。Objective-C是一种面向对象的编程语言,是iOS系统开发的主要语言。Swift是苹果公司在2014年推出的新一代编程语言,旨在简化iOS应用程序的开发。iOS开发者使用Objective-C或Swift编写应用程序代码,并使用iOS SDK提供的工具和库进行应用程序的构建和测试。
除了Android和iOS之外,还有一些其他手机操作系统,如Windows Phone和BlackBerry OS。Windows Phone操作系统主要使用C#编程语言进行开发,而BlackBerry OS则主要使用Java编程语言。这些操作系统的开发者使用相应的编程语言和开发工具来构建和测试应用程序。
总之,手机操作系统使用不同的编程语言进行开发,选择哪种编程语言取决于操作系统的类型和开发者的喜好。无论使用哪种编程语言,都需要掌握相应的语法和开发工具,以便有效地开发手机应用程序。
1年前 -
手机操作系统使用的编程语言有多种,具体的选择取决于操作系统的类型和开发者的偏好。以下是几种常见的手机操作系统及其主要的编程语言:
-
Android操作系统:Android操作系统是由Google开发的,它的主要编程语言是Java。开发Android应用程序需要使用Java编程语言和Android软件开发工具包(SDK),开发者可以使用Java编写应用程序逻辑、用户界面和其他功能。
-
iOS操作系统:iOS操作系统是由苹果公司开发的,它的主要编程语言是Objective-C和Swift。Objective-C是iOS最早的编程语言,大部分iOS应用程序都是用Objective-C编写的。而Swift是苹果公司在2014年推出的全新编程语言,它更加现代化和易于学习,逐渐取代了Objective-C成为iOS应用开发的主流语言。
-
Windows Phone操作系统:Windows Phone操作系统是由微软公司开发的,它的主要编程语言是C#(C Sharp)。开发Windows Phone应用程序需要使用C#和Windows Phone软件开发工具包(SDK),开发者可以使用C#编写应用程序逻辑、用户界面和其他功能。
-
Blackberry操作系统:Blackberry操作系统是由Blackberry公司开发的,它的主要编程语言是Java。Blackberry应用程序开发使用的是Blackberry Java Development Environment(JDE),开发者可以使用Java编写应用程序逻辑、用户界面和其他功能。
-
Tizen操作系统:Tizen操作系统是由Linux基金会主导开发的,它的主要编程语言是HTML5、CSS和JavaScript。Tizen操作系统倡导使用Web技术来开发应用程序,开发者可以使用HTML5、CSS和JavaScript编写应用程序的界面和逻辑。
总结来说,手机操作系统使用不同的编程语言来开发应用程序,其中常见的编程语言包括Java、Objective-C、Swift、C#、JavaS
1年前 -
-
手机操作系统使用多种编程语言进行开发,主要包括以下几种:
-
C语言:C语言是一种高级编程语言,被广泛用于操作系统的开发。手机操作系统的底层核心部分通常使用C语言进行编程,包括处理器驱动、内存管理、进程调度等。
-
C++语言:C++是在C语言基础上扩展而来的一种面向对象的编程语言。手机操作系统的一些高级功能和应用程序通常使用C++进行开发,包括图形界面、多媒体、网络通信等。
-
Java语言:Java是一种跨平台的编程语言,被广泛应用于手机操作系统的开发。Android操作系统使用Java语言进行应用程序的开发,包括应用程序的逻辑处理、界面设计、数据存储等。
-
Swift语言:Swift是苹果公司推出的一种编程语言,用于开发iOS操作系统的应用程序。Swift语言具有简洁、安全、高效的特点,适用于开发各种类型的应用程序。
-
Objective-C语言:Objective-C是一种面向对象的编程语言,用于开发iOS操作系统的应用程序。在Swift语言推出之前,Objective-C是iOS应用开发的主要语言。
除了以上几种编程语言之外,手机操作系统的开发还可能涉及其他编程语言,如Python、JavaScript等,用于开发特定功能或应用程序。此外,手机操作系统的开发还需要使用各种开发工具和框架,如Android Studio、Xcode等,来提供开发环境和支持。
1年前 -